Company Description
Oak Street Health is a rapidly growing company of primary care centers for adults on Medicare in medically-underserved communities where there is little to no quality healthcare. Oak Street’s care is based on an entirely new model that is based on value for its patients, not on volume of services. The company is accountable for its patients’ health, spending more than twice as long with its patients and taking on the risks and costs of their care. Role Description:
Sales Managers, or Outreach Managers (OMs) here at Oak Street Health, are critical leaders in our organization. OMs are responsible for closely developing and managing a team of Outreach Executives. OMs manage a single clinic location and are responsible for Oak Street Health’s patient growth at that clinic. OMs are expected to review metrics daily, support growth initiatives, coach staff members and generally ensure the Outreach team operates smoothly and successfully.
